Elements of a Personal Injury Claim in Toxic Torts Cases
In toxic tort cases, establishing a personal injury claim requires demonstrating specific elements that link chemical exposure to the harm suffered. The plaintiff must prove that the defendant owed a duty of care, which was breached through negligent or wrongful actions related to chemical handling or disposal.
Next, it is necessary to establish causation, showing that exposure to the chemical directly caused the personal injury. This often involves scientific evidence and expert testimony to connect the chemical exposure with the health issues claimed.
Finally, the plaintiff must demonstrate damages, which include physical injuries, medical expenses, and other economic or non-economic losses resulting from the chemical exposure. Collectively, these elements form the foundation of a claim within toxic tort litigation related to chemical exposure.

Common Defendants in Toxic Torts Litigation
In toxic tort and chemical exposure cases, the entities most frequently identified as defendants include manufacturing corporations, industrial facilities, and chemical producers. These parties may be held liable if their products or operations result in environmental contamination or worker exposure to hazardous substances.
Employers and industrial plants are often targeted for liability when occupational exposure leads to health issues. They are responsible for providing safe working environments and adhering to safety regulations. Failure to do so can result in legal action under toxic tort laws.
Holders of regulatory permits, such as those overseeing chemical handling and disposal, may also be defendants if violations contribute to chemical exposure. Additionally, suppliers and distributors involved in the sale of toxic chemicals can face liability, especially if they neglect safety standards or fail to warn users of hazards.
Some cases involve secondary defendants, including property owners or landlords, if they are deemed negligent in maintaining safe conditions. Identifying the appropriate defendants is essential for establishing liability in toxic tort and chemical exposure litigation.

Latency Period of Chemical Harm
The latency period of chemical harm refers to the time interval between initial chemical exposure and the appearance of observable health effects. This period can vary widely depending on the chemical involved and individual susceptibilities.
In toxic tort cases, understanding this latency is vital for establishing causal links between exposure and injury. Chemicals such as asbestos, benzene, and certain solvents are known for their prolonged latency periods, sometimes spanning decades.
This delayed onset complicates legal claims, as victims may not immediately associate their health issues with chemical exposure. Recognizing the latency period is essential for plaintiffs to prove the connection, especially in cases with extended investigative and litigation processes.
Awareness of the latency period helps court bodies evaluate evidence correctly and consider the time elapsed since exposure when determining liability in toxic tort and chemical exposure cases.

The Role of Environmental and Occupational Regulations
Environmental and occupational regulations serve as fundamental frameworks to limit hazardous chemical exposure and protect public health. They establish safety standards that industries must adhere to, minimizing risks associated with toxic torts. These regulations set permissible exposure limits and enforce strict handling procedures for toxic substances.
Regulatory agencies, such as the Environmental Protection Agency (EPA) and Occupational Safety and Health Administration (OSHA), monitor compliance and impose penalties for violations. Their oversight ensures that employers implement proper safety measures, thereby reducing the likelihood of chemical exposure incidents. This regulatory environment helps shape legal defenses in toxic tort cases, as adherence or non-compliance can influence liability assessments.
Though regulations cannot eliminate all risks, they create a structured approach to managing chemical hazards. They also facilitate the collection of scientific data and incident reports, aiding plaintiffs and defendants in building or challenging case claims. Overall, environmental and occupational regulations play a vital role in safeguarding individuals from chemical exposure and informing legal proceedings in toxic tort litigation.
Handling Scientific Evidence and Expert Testimony
Handling scientific evidence and expert testimony is a vital component of toxic tort and chemical exposure cases. It involves the careful collection, analysis, and presentation of complex scientific data to establish causation. Experts such as toxicologists, industrial hygienists, and epidemiologists provide insights that bridge scientific findings with legal arguments.
The credibility of expert testimony hinges on their qualifications, methodology, and adherence to accepted scientific standards. Courts typically scrutinize the reliability of scientific evidence, often referencing standards like Daubert or Frye, to determine its admissibility. Clear, comprehensible communication by experts is essential for judges and juries to understand complex issues effectively.
Effective handling also involves the precise documentation and cross-examination of scientific evidence. Challenging unfounded assumptions or incomplete data can strengthen a case, while poorly substantiated claims may harm it. Ultimately, skillful management of scientific evidence and expert testimony ensures that the legal claim aligns with current scientific understanding of the chemical exposure involved.
